However, no study of the effects of acute CMD has been previously conducted. The role of serotonin (5-hydroxytryptamine) in alcohol-induced aggressive behaviour is discussed. Considerable evidence exists in support of an association between aggression and serotonin deficiency and between aggression and alcohol consumption, and it is also known that alcohol consumption exerts major effects on serotonin metabolism.

Serotonin's actions have been linked to alcohol's effects on the brain and to alcohol abuse.

Alcohol’s positive effect on serotonin contributes to the addictive nature of alcohol. Individuals who struggle with low mood or depression may use alcohol for its serotonin-boosting quality to make themselves feel better. The depletion of serotonin during the stress period reduced alcohol preference particularly in those rats which drank the largest amounts of alcohol. These findings extend those of an earlier report that pCPA lowers alcohol intake in non-stressed rats which drank alcohol solutions within the normal range of preference.
